Output 51d57d84d22be752e43c61aa3775c3e0b983af459a8714d2b31e32d6e40a6439:0

value
105449127
script pubkey
OP_0 OP_PUSHBYTES_20 4ea44ae5e00da7cf5042b6e77dba382c43da5053
address
ltc1qf6jy4e0qpknu75zzkmnhmw3c93pa55znqnpr5q
transaction
51d57d84d22be752e43c61aa3775c3e0b983af459a8714d2b31e32d6e40a6439
spent
true